Not sure what you’re referring to. But the pond, while dented, still has a good amount of water - about as much as it had at its max pre-pond redo. The Blue Gentian pond is also full. And unfortunately the pond will be refilled with this weeks warm up.

Haven’t heard of pipe issues since the issues at the summit a few weeks ago. Snowmaking seemed to go as planned on Magic Carpet “through the woods”(now open), and is ongoing today on Lower Magic Carpet, with “middle” carpet done.

On the naturals, I found the upper mountain, at least until early afternoon, still had cold snow with no melting affect. Lower down it had warmed yesterday and was tougher to ski. The groomers, however, were hero snow all day. I was happily surprised Twilight Zone was open, and even though a challenge, was definitely skiable.

Hoping the immature snow today just helps consolidate a pretty decent base, and that tomorrow night we have a “net gainer”. If so, they are set up for the next storm.
